Positive Impact Health Centers Becomes a Georgia Relay Partner

In September 2021, Georgia Relay Outreach Coordinator, Brendan Underwood, completed Georgia Relay Partner training with 45 employees of Positive Impact Health Centers. Bettering Georgia Businesses with Georgia Relay Partner

State Court House

The Southern Georgia Regional Commission (SGRC) has successfully completed its Georgia Relay Partner training. Established in 1963, SGRC is a regional planning and intergovernmental coordination agency which serves 45 municipalities and 18 counties in Southern Georgia.
